About This Item

London: T. Heptinstall, 1796. 1st ed., 1796. 12mo. 46 pp. + [2] pp. ads. Modern flexible boards with decorative papers. Contents with light, scattered foxing else very good plus. A scarce early treatise on fireplace construction.. 1st Edition. Soft cover. Very Good.
